tech@designanddevelopment.tech +91 9511638160
Build Your Website in 1 Day 100% Money-Back Guarantee
Claim Offer
Free Tools Get A Quote
Mobile App Development

How to Master Cybersecurity: A Comprehensive Guide for Developers and Businesses

Discover essential cybersecurity best practices, practical tips, and proven strategies to protect your software, mobile apps, and business data. Learn how D&D Technology can help …

DD D&D TechnologyTech Insights Jun 09, 2026 3 min read
How to Master Cybersecurity: A Comprehensive Guide for Developers and Businesses
Share:

How to Master Cybersecurity: A Comprehensive Guide for Developers and Businesses

In today’s hyper‑connected world, cybersecurity is no longer an optional add‑on—it’s a fundamental requirement for every software project, mobile app, and digital business. Whether you are a startup founder, a SaaS product manager, or an enterprise IT leader, understanding and implementing robust security measures can mean the difference between growth and a costly breach.

1. Build Security Into Your Development Lifecycle

Security must be woven into every stage of the software development lifecycle (SDLC). This approach, often called DevSecOps, ensures that vulnerabilities are caught early, when they are cheapest to fix.

  • Planning & Requirements: Identify regulatory requirements (GDPR, HIPAA, etc.) and define security goals alongside functional specs.
  • Design: Adopt threat modeling (STRIDE, PASTA) to anticipate attack vectors and design secure architecture.
  • Implementation: Follow secure coding standards (OWASP Top 10, SANS) and use static code analysis tools.
  • Testing: Conduct dynamic testing, penetration testing, and automated vulnerability scans before release.
  • Deployment & Monitoring: Leverage CI/CD pipelines with security gates and implement continuous monitoring (SIEM, log analytics).

At D&D Technology, our custom software development process integrates these steps, delivering secure code without slowing down delivery.

2. Secure Your Mobile Apps From the Ground Up

Mobile apps face unique threats: insecure data storage, weak authentication, and reverse engineering. Follow these best practices:

  1. Use Strong Encryption: Encrypt data at rest (AES‑256) and in transit (TLS 1.3). Never store plain‑text passwords.
  2. Implement Robust Authentication: Prefer OAuth 2.0 / OpenID Connect, enable multi‑factor authentication, and avoid custom token schemes.
  3. Code Obfuscation & Tamper Detection: Use ProGuard (Android) or Swift obfuscation tools; integrate runtime integrity checks.
  4. Secure API Communication: Validate SSL certificates (pinning), enforce rate limiting, and apply input validation on the server side.
  5. Regular Security Audits: Perform mobile‑specific penetration testing (e.g., using MobSF) before each major release.

D&D Technology’s mobile app development team follows these guidelines to protect your users and brand reputation.

3. Harden Your Backend & APIs

APIs are the backbone of modern applications. Securing them prevents data leakage and unauthorized access.

  • Authentication & Authorization: Use JWT with short expiration, enforce role‑based access control (RBAC).
  • Input Validation & Rate Limiting: Sanitize all incoming data, implement throttling to mitigate DoS attacks.
  • Logging & Monitoring: Centralize logs, enable anomaly detection, and set up alerts for suspicious activity.
  • Versioning & Deprecation: Keep old API versions isolated and retire them securely.

Our API integration services include security reviews, automated testing, and documentation that follows the OpenAPI specification.

4. Adopt Cloud‑First Security Practices

Most modern applications run on cloud platforms (AWS, DigitalOcean, Azure). Leverage native security features:

  • Identity & Access Management (IAM):
    Was this article helpful? 4.8 (128 votes)
    DD
    D&D Technology
    We help businesses grow with modern websites, web apps, and digital
    solutions powered by the latest technologies.
    View All Posts

    Join the Conversation

    0 Comments
AI

Ready to Add AI in Your Ecommerce Platform?

Launch automation, chatbot, recommendation engine and smart dashboards.

Transparent Process
Clear steps, no hidden charges
Fast Project Kickoff
Start your project immediately
Dedicated Expert Team
Experienced, reliable, innovative
24/7 Support
We're here whenever you need us

Build Your Website in 1 Day

From design to launch — fast turnaround without compromising quality.

Get Started

Launch Your SaaS in 1 Day

Production-ready SaaS platform with auth, payments, and admin — done in 24 hours.

See SaaS Products

100% Money-Back Guarantee

Not satisfied? Get a full refund — no questions asked. Your trust is our priority.

Talk to Us
Flexible Start Plans

Start Your Project with a Small First Step

Pay the essential setup cost or your first EMI, and our team starts building right away.

WEBSITE LAUNCH

Pay Your Domain +
1 Month EMI

Secure your domain, pay your first EMI, and we begin your website design and development immediately.

Domain Setup 1st EMI Website Work Starts
Start Website Project
Perfect for business websites, portfolios & eCommerce
APP LAUNCH

Pay Play Store Fee +
1 Month EMI

Cover your Play Store setup and first EMI, and we start your Android/iOS app design and development.

Play Store Setup 1st EMI App Work Starts
Start App Project
Ideal for startup apps, booking apps & business apps
SOFTWARE LAUNCH

Pay 1 Month EMI &
Start Your Software

Begin your custom software journey with the first EMI and our team starts planning, UI/UX, and development.

1st EMI Project Kickoff Software Development
Start Software Project
Best for ERP, CRM, HRMS, SaaS & custom systems
Transparent EMI ProcessClear pricing, no hidden charges.
Fast Project KickoffStart within 24–48 hours.
Dedicated Expert TeamExperienced, reliable & responsive.